WebSo the difference in electronegativity is somewhere between 1.5 and 2.1, between a polar covalent bond and an ionic bond. So most textbooks we'll see approximately somewhere around 1.7. So if you're higher than 1.7, it's generally considered to be mostly an ionic bond. Lower than 1.7, in the polar covalent range. WebJan 30, 2024 · Carbon Atoms Using sp 2 Hybrid Orbitals. When carbon atoms make use of sp 2 hybrid orbitals for sigma bonding, the three bonds lie on the same plane. One such compound is ethene, in which both carbon atoms make use of sp 2 hybrid orbitals. One of the remaining p orbitals for each carbon overlap to form a pi bond.
